Understanding the NCEES PE Exam
The NCEES PE exam assesses an engineer's knowledge and understanding of engineering principles. It is designed for those who have gained a minimum of four years of work experience in their chosen field after obtaining their undergraduate degree. Passing the PE exam demonstrates a commitment to the profession and a high level of competence.
Purpose of the PE Exam
- Licensure Requirement: The PE exam is a requirement for obtaining a professional engineer license in most states.
- Professional Recognition: It enhances credibility and can lead to better job opportunities and salary prospects.
- Public Safety: Licensed engineers are accountable for their work, ensuring safety and ethical standards in engineering practices.
